Overview In this role you will lead the custom analog and mixed-signal IC layout from floor planning through to chip-level integration and verification. You collaborate with circuit designers to ensure layouts meet performance and manufacturing targets, balancing parasitics, power integrity, and reliability. You will drive block-level and top-level verification and coordinate layout activities across the team. This position offers impact by shaping high-performance analog/RF IP for complex systems in France. Verantwortungsbereiche Lead custom analog and mixed-signal IC layout from floor planning to final integration Manage chip-level integration of analog, mixed-signal and ASIC blocks Complete block-level and top-level verification (DRC, LVS, ERC, extraction, DFM) Collaborate with designers on floor planning, matching, parasitic management and critical signal paths Coordinate layout activities and schedules with other layout engineers Review power/ground routing, electromigration, signal coupling and related risks Support final chip finishing and ensure layouts meet performance and manufacturing requirements Zentrale Anforderungen 8–10 years of analog, mixed-signal, or RF IC layout experience Strong understanding of high-speed layout and parasitic effects across process technologies Experience with Cadence Virtuoso Ability to interpret Calibre DRC, ERC and LVS results Knowledge of IR drop, RC delay, electromigration and chip finishing Experience with floor planning and area estimation Strong communication skills and ability to work with circuit designers FinFET experience beneficial; High-speed BiCMOS layout experience advantageous Role based in France with eligibility to work (no sponsorship) strong communication collaboration with cross-functional teams attention to detail Cadence Virtuoso Calibre (DRC, ERC, LVS) floor planning
